Output 266ba73019d33d8ad6873691f5732a26ea3696889b5b0f9a99c393c415d71ee2:3

value
152433550
script pubkey
OP_0 OP_PUSHBYTES_32 cdee7b92a25ce865b478549980851d7cc04b3dc945330866c344eea1fe147324
address
ltc1qehh8hy4ztn5xtdrc2jvcppga0nqyk0wfg5essekrgnh2rls5wvjqruhzev
transaction
266ba73019d33d8ad6873691f5732a26ea3696889b5b0f9a99c393c415d71ee2
spent
true